Role Overview

The Veterinarian will be responsible for providing frontline medical treatment to pets, encompassing physical assessments, diagnosis, treatment planning, and performing both routine and advanced procedures. Key daily duties include administering vaccines, prescribing medications, conducting minor surgeries such as spaying/neutering, analyzing lab data and diagnostic imaging, and maintaining meticulous medical records following clinic protocols. Effective communication with pet owners regarding health issues, treatment strategies, and at-home care is essential. Collaboration with veterinary nurses and support personnel is needed to ensure seamless and effective care delivery. The role also involves participation in preventive health programs, protocol development, case discussions, and continuous education efforts. This position is full-time and requires presence at the clinic in Dubai.
